It
is my belief that most couple's may benefit from either individual counseling or
psychotherapy in conjunction with marriage counseling to develop greater
insights for learning more about yourself and your special relationships.
In
my view, the counseling process should stimulate new coping mechanisms that are important to a
sense of well being and so forth.
On
the other hand, psychotherapy is a more targeted treatment of a symptom, issue or
problem utilizing a variety of scientific principles and
techniques with the goal of inducing a change
in thinking or behavior or for the reduction of those symptoms towards
stabilization and beyond.
These
psychologically related symptoms have apparently caused various emotional reactions that
can significantly affect an individual's ability for high level functioning,
communication and the general pursuit of happiness.
Oftentimes,
people get depressed and discouraged due to situations and circumstances or
have been traumatized in the past.Perhaps, most commonly people become
depressed over relationships or related disappointments and losses.
Frequently,
drugs and alcohol complicate matters for various physical and psychological
reasons and sometimes require detoxification under medical supervision.
There
are others who are physically ill and have been prescribed various medications that
have not helped or made things worse and as such require a reevaluation by
competent specialized physicians. In these situations a second or even a third
opinion is indicated. In the past, many others have already attempted either
individual or marriage counseling and have become more discouraged.
Obviously,
in a time of crisis, it is generally not advisable to attempt to make important
life decisions, since confusion agitation, anxiety and severe depression are
amongst the symptoms that can interfere with proper thinking or decision making
processes.
